osmium

noun os·mi·um \ˈäz-mē-əm\

Definition of OSMIUM

:  a blue-gray or blue-black hard brittle very heavy polyvalent metallic element with a high melting point that is used especially as a catalyst and in hard alloys — see element table

Origin of OSMIUM

New Latin, from Greek osmē odor
First Known Use: 1804

osmium

noun os·mi·um \ˈäz-mē-əm\

Medical Definition of OSMIUM

:  a hard brittle blue-gray or blue-black polyvalent metallic element of the platinum group with a high melting point that is the heaviest metal known and that is used especially as a catalyst and in hard alloys—symbol Os; see element table
